SN74LVC2G00YEPR Equivalent & Substitute Parts

Part Overview

The SN74LVC2G00YEPR is a NAND Gate IC manufactured by Texas Instruments, featuring 2 channels with 2 inputs per channel in an 8-DSBGA (1.9x0.9mm) surface mount package. This component operates across a wide supply voltage range of 1.65V to 5.5V and is suitable for low-power logic applications requiring fast propagation delays.

The SN74LVC2G00YEPR carries an Obsolete product status. Identifying equivalent substitute parts is necessary to ensure design continuity, maintain supply chain reliability, and support ongoing production or maintenance requirements for systems utilizing this logic gate configuration.

Engineering Selection Recommendations

The SN74LVC2G00YZPR is the direct substitute for the obsolete SN74LVC2G00YEPR. Both parts maintain identical electrical and functional specifications across all critical parameters. The primary distinction is product status: the SN74LVC2G00YZPR carries Active status with higher inventory availability (3018 Pcs), whereas the SN74LVC2G00YEPR is Obsolete with limited stock (737 Pcs).

Both parts satisfy ROHS3 compliance and REACH unaffected status, ensuring regulatory alignment. The packaging difference—Cut Tape (CT) & Digi-Reel® for the substitute versus standard packaging for the original—does not affect functional or electrical compatibility and relates only to supply format.

For new designs or ongoing production requiring this logic gate function, the SN74LVC2G00YZPR is the appropriate selection due to active product status and supply availability.
